BRAVE bears will take to the skies at a church fundraiser.

The teddies are preparing to take a leap, or to be given a helping hand from the top of St Michael’s Church tomorrow for the annual Teddy Bear Parachute Jump.

Each bear sports parachutes designed and made by their owners and the winner will be the toy who remains airborne the longest.

It costs £2 for a teddy bear to jump, and there are prizes of £50, £30 and £20 for first, second and third respectively for the bear and their owner.

Repeat jumps are just £1, and if the owner has raised sponsorship for thier teddy in aid of the church they can jump for free.

Registration for the jump will open at 9:30am on the day with the first jump taking place at 9.45am.
